			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">In recent years, education and technology have merged to make higher education, such as diploma and degree programs, accessible and convenient. For many potential students, traditional day classes were not feasible. With the advent of online colleges and universities, tradition has been broken. There are many online colleges and universities from which to choose, each offering a variety of degrees and programs. Traditional colleges and universities are also utilizing online classes for many of their course offerings. One of the many courses available via the internet is Human Growth and Development. Online Human Growth and Development college courses are offered by both online and traditional colleges and universities. Even though online courses are not held in the usual classroom setting, time, effort, and organization are required to do well in online classes.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">In general, those in the fields of Psychology or Social and Behavioral Sciences take Human Growth and Development college courses. For most online Human Growth and Development college courses the only prerequisite is that the student is able to read and write on a level that is appropriate for college coursework.</p>
<p><span id="more-162"></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Online Human Growth and Development college courses range anywhere from 6 weeks to 15 weeks. In most cases, students have access to the entire course syllabus at the beginning of the class. Therefore, students may begin and complete their coursework ahead of schedule. Online Human Growth and Development college courses may vary in coursework and structure based on the educational institution. Generally, all coursework is turned into the professor via e-mail, and weekly contact with the professor, again via e-mail, is expected.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Examples of Coursework</p>
<ul>
<li> Weekly quizzes</li>
<li> Participation in discussion topics</li>
<li> Topical Questions</li>
<li> Practice tests and Multiple-choice tests</li>
<li> Essay paper</li>
<li> Midterm and Final Exam</li>
</ul>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Online Human Growth and Development college courses have similar objectives to those of their traditional counterparts. Through these courses, students attempt to gain understanding of human development over the life span, which has three major developmental stages: child, adolescent and adult.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Objectives include, but are not limited to:</p>
<ol>
<li>the ability of student to describe development;</li>
<li>the ability of the student to analyze development based on theories of development;</li>
<li>for the student to learn and utilize developmental concepts.</li>
</ol>
<p style="text-align: justify;">To meet these objectives, courses may require textbooks, videos, and visits to campus. The methods used in online college courses to determine attendance, participation and overall grade differs from those of traditional classroom courses. Attendance for an online class may be determined by correspondence, which includes e-mail and online participation of discussion topics rather than actual classroom attendance. Similar to traditional classroom college courses, lack of participation can lead to a failing grade. To take any online college course, a student should: 1. be proficient in using a computer; 2. have the ability to navigate the internet; 3. be proficient in using e-mail; 4. be familiar with word processing software; and 5. in most cases, be familiar with WebCT.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">The US Department of Education states the in the year 2020 the nursing shortage will be 800,000. Now is the time to obtain an affordable nursing degree online. Entry-level online associates degrees to doctoral degrees are available through accredited colleges and universities across the nation. Schools like University of Phoenix, Loyola University, Walden University, Gonzaga University and many others offer online nursing degrees.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Some of the colleges and schools online programs developed from campus based programs, and others like the University of Phoenix only offer online classes. Clinical experiences and internships can be arranged locally. Typically, there are no out of state charges. Because you can do the course work at home on your own time there is no travel costs, and because course work is online, the cost of books is significantly decreased. If you are already working as an RN, your employer will often offer reimbursement for continuing your education. More and more scholarships and grants are being offered for nursing students as the government recognizes what a nursing shortage will do to the overall health needs of the country.</p>
<p><span id="more-111"></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">An online nursing degree education program is a great way to pursue higher education if you already have your RN license. You can advance from entry-level education to bachelors, masters or doctoral degrees in nursing science. And you can do it in the comfort of your own home at your own pace. You can continue to work and complete your education.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Advancing your education opens doors for you in your nursing career. Advanced degrees allow greater versatility, increased salaries, and opportunities for job advancement. Higher degrees allow you to expand your options. You can work in rehab, occupational health, home care, public health nursing, management or research. You can work in pharmaceutical sales, become a consultant, or become a Nurse Practitioner. And you can obtain all this through an affordable online nursing degree program.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">There is never any reason to be bored, or suffer burnout in a nursing career, because there are so many different things you can do. Having an advanced degree in nursing provides you with one of the most versatile, rewarding, stimulating and portable careers there is.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">Opportunities in education today would have been impossible even a few decades back. With the popularity of the Internet, easy accessibility to computers and the World Wide Web, higher education has been transformed into a new dynamic entity. With technology progressing at a rapid pace and demands changing almost daily, our lives are only becoming busier. The world around us is left with no option but to change and move along with the times to accommodate to our new schedules and requirements. This is more than apparent in the field of education. As times change, fewer and fewer students rely on the traditional method of attending classes at a college campus. The &#8216;brick and mortar&#8217; type of education still exists but now side by side with the option of graduating from an online degree program as well.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">As the number of people who look for ways to complete their education or improve their skills becomes too large, it is inevitable that a large number of colleges and universities take the necessary steps towards filling that need. But jobs, childcare and other family obligations limit the amount of time people can devote to their education, and thus, alternative arrangements are created. Online education has started gaining popularity and has now completely changed the way we approach education today.</p>
<p><span id="more-106"></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Online degrees are now widely accepted and recognized as authentic educational qualifications. As long as the institution offering the degree is accredited by an accreditation agency recognized by the U.S. Department of Education, there should be no problem in the degree being accepted and acknowledged anywhere. Fully accredited online degree programs are now available in nearly every field. From management to medicine, law to accounting, there is a wide variety of choices on offer. Even obscure subjects and fields of study have found their place on the Internet. With degrees such as healthcare, students are even given the option of combining the practical aspect of their training at local hospitals or clinics along with virtual classes and studying online.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The flexibility of online education has opened up the doors of education to people from all walks of life. Stay at home moms and dads can now study from their own houses and employees can complete their assignments around their work schedules. There is 24 hour accessibility to the study material allowing for all night study sessions as well as the possibility of returning to subject matter again and again if necessary. And as universities continue to expand their options, the flexibility of online education will only increase. Students will be offered more options with the possibility of a custom created curriculum that suits their individual requirements and interests.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Distance learning also allows people hundreds of miles away to graduate with degrees from the college of their choice. Without spending a penny on gas or transport, students can make the most of a world class education with resources and faculty from all over the world. Through pre-recorded lectures, worksheets, assignments, e-classes, online forums, and tests, students can view, interact, and study from the comfort of their own space.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">With a more flexible attendance policy, students can choose to tackle their workload as quickly or as slowly as they need to (all within a larger pre-determined schedule, of program). While this freedom may prove to be a little daunting to a new student, after completing a few programs, it becomes easier to get used to this new way of studying. To be successful in an online program, a large amount of self discipline and motivation is imperative. Without which it is all too easy to take advantage of the flexibility of the program and not achieve much. And while online education is definitely less expensive than a traditional degree program, to spend time, money and effort on something that is not taken seriously will not accomplish anything in the long run.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Online education in short offers every individual the right information in the right format at the right time for the best chances of success. Once upon a time online schools were considered the next wave of education and that future is finally here &#8211; ready to change the way we look at education way beyond the boundaries of any classroom.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">Distance education, also called distance learning, is a method of offering education either through correspondence or other means of modern technology. Distance education focuses on delivering quality education for students who are not physically present. It enables students to receive education from at far-off places. Started in 1946, the University of South Africa is one of the oldest distance education universities.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The origin of distance education can be traced back to the 19th century (1840) when Sir Issac Pitman, the inventor of shorthand, came up with an idea of offering courses through mail. In the 1900s, a department for correspondence courses was started at the University of Chicago. In the later years, a number of universities also started such departments. Until 1969, distance education remained an important means of education in only a few countries. In 1969, the establishment of the United Kingdom&#8217;s Open University brought about a significant change in the field of distance education. A number of other open universities followed suit.</p>
<p><span id="more-109"></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">In modern distance education, educational materials are given to the students through various means such as tutorials, audiotapes, videos, satellite broadcasts and CD-ROMs. Remote databases, e-mail, and video conferencing using broadband network are also used. Interactive videoconferencing helps a teacher deliver lectures to different groups in other classrooms, known as a virtual classroom. The various facilities and services available through the network include online registration, availability of online video materials, dissemination of course materials and constant communication with tutors, instructors and fellow students through e-mail</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">A majority of universities in the United States have distance-learning programs. There are a number of non-profit and profit institutions both in private and public sectors offering them. One of the disadvantages of these programs is their high cost. In spite of this, the possibilities of distance education are increasing day by day. Beyond doubt, in the near future, distance education will make a tremendous impact on the institutions of higher education.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">The third summit of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C), taking place in Bangkok, Thailand, this week, will cast both direct and indirect light on the wider effects of global warming. IPPC chairman Rajendra Pahcauri commented that he expected &#8216;heated debate&#8217; about the issue from the large group of scientists and government officials gathered to present their often-conflicting views and findings. This discussion of the report at the centre of the conference – &#8216;Mitigation of Climate Change&#8217; – will receive its last official airing in Bangkok before the final report is submitted to the meeting of the G8 + 4 in June.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The very fact that the conference is taking place in Bangkok casts another light on the matter. A week before the conference, a leading Thai climatologist predicted disastrous effects of global warming for the city, which is built on a series of largely covered-over canals below sea level. But, tellingly, he predicted that the most disastrous effects would first be seen along the Chao Phraya River, which snakes its way through the Thai capital from Ayutthaya to the north to the Bay of Thailand. One of Thailand’s top universities sits right along its banks.</p>
<p><span id="more-45"></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Surely universities located along student-enticing coastal areas around the world are already considering the impacts global warming could have on the physical plants of their institutions. The concerns are real. Similarly, students – large numbers of which welcomed the delegates to the Bangkok IPCC conference in a heavy, unseasonable rain – will also base their decisions about places to study on geographic considerations. Even if the forecast unpredictable extreme weather could strike anywhere in the world, students might become wary of cracking their books too close to advancing seas.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">Looked it in another, highly more positive way, the increasingly acknowledge problems of climate change offer a range of new possibilities for both universities and their students alike. The evidence is that there is – at least currently – no shortage of climatologists who have had to wait frustratingly long periods of time to deliver their scientific findings to the larger world. But the need, in the immediately foreseeable future, for specially trained engineers of every imaginable type, scientists whose areas of specialization could be put to use in various aspects of climate change and how to deal with it – and professionals in public administration, city and urban planning, and aid and refugee work – will soon be in high demand. Business and marketing may soon seem less promising fields in a world threatened by natural forces.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The ability of both institutions of higher education and the students who attend them to adapt to a rapidly changing geo-political reality could hold an important key to the survival of the planet. Seizing the moment could well be key to the very survival of both.</p>
